SleekView Feedback for WP Business Directory
WP Business Directory stores listings as business_directory_listing posts with meta for category, location, and contact details. SleekView renders one feedback card per listing, lets directory visitors and owners upvote, and tags entries with status badges so review triage stays inside WordPress.
♾️ Lifetime License available
Listing reviews built on the WP Business Directory tables
WP Business Directory keeps every listing in the wp_posts table as a business_directory_listing post type, with category data in the business_directory_category taxonomy and meta fields like contact details, location, and renewal date in wp_postmeta. The default admin gives you a sortable list table and a per-listing editor, but no public-facing way to see which listings get the most attention, which look broken, or which the moderation team has already triaged.
SleekView reads those tables directly and renders one feedback card per listing. Pick a numeric column like the listing view count meta as the vote weight, attach a bd_review_status meta for the status badge, and pull the business_directory_category taxonomy as the chip. Directory visitors and owners can upvote a listing card to flag broken contact info or to celebrate an excellent business, and the increment writes back to the meta key you choose so reporting stays consistent across the directory.
Because SleekView is read-only against the WP Business Directory records, the existing admin keeps managing listings and renewals exactly as before. SleekView only adds a parallel review surface that ranks listings by votes, shows category chips, and exposes status pills so anyone on the team can spot Open, Verified, Pending, and Flagged listings at a glance.
Workflow
From business_directory_listing to a feedback wall
Point SleekView at business_directory_listing
Pick vote, status, and category
Embed the board on a public page
Upvotes write back to meta
Sample board
Sample WP Business Directory review board
Comparison
Default WP Business Directory versus SleekView Feedback
Default WP Business Directory
- Admin-only listing list table with no public upvote, status pill, or category chip view surface
- No way for visitors or owners to surface broken listings without filing a separate support ticket
- Active, pending, and flagged listings sit in the same admin list with only a small status column
- Filtering by review state requires URL hacks or a custom admin column to be useful day to day
- Listing review counts and quality signals live in spreadsheets instead of the listing post meta
SleekView Feedback
-
Reads
business_directory_listingposts plusbusiness_directory_categoryterms - Upvote button writes back to your chosen meta key so the score lives with the listing post
- Status pills map cleanly to Open, Verified, Pending, and Flagged values out of the box
- Category chips pull the business_directory_category taxonomy so each card shows the trade
- Saved views let moderators share filtered boards like Flagged this week or Top viewed without code
Features
What SleekView Feedback gives you for WP Business Directory
Native listing CPT support
SleekView speaks the WP Business Directory schema. It maps the business_directory_listing post type, its category taxonomy, and joined meta fields to vote, status, and category fields automatically, so a directory feedback board can go live in minutes without writing custom WP_Query loops.
Real upvotes on real businesses
Each Upvote click increments a meta value on the underlying listing post. The score is queryable, exportable, and visible in WP Business Directory custom columns, which keeps the listing record as the source of truth instead of forking the data into a separate tool to manage.
Saved moderation views
Moderators get scoped saved views like Flagged this week, Top viewed verified, or Pending renewal. Each view is a stored filter on the listing query, so the team can hand off triage without rebuilding the filters every morning before the queue starts piling up.
Audience
Three teams that turn WP Business Directory into a feedback board
Directory moderators
Moderators see a ranked board of listings sorted by view count and tagged with review status. Flagged listings float to the top of a Needs review board so the team handles spam and content fixes before the directory hub looks neglected.
Listing owners
Owners log in to a private feedback view for their own listing, see exactly which fixes their visitors are requesting, and watch the status pill change as the team works through the request without needing to chase email threads.
Public directory visitors
Visitors land on a public feedback wall for the directory, upvote listings that need an update, and see a transparent status pill on each card so they know whether the moderators have already seen the request.
The bigger picture
Why a business directory needs a feedback surface
Directory listings rot quickly. Phone numbers change, hours shift seasonally, logos get replaced, and the directory hub slowly fills with subtly broken entries that hurt visitor trust. WP Business Directory has the right primitives for managing those listings, the post type and the renewal logic, but the default admin only lets one user at a time triage the data through a list table that nobody outside the moderation lead ever sees.
The result is that quality signal stays trapped in the admin and gets reinvented in spreadsheets whenever someone complains. SleekView gives the same records a public, vote-driven home. Moderators get a saved Triage board sorted by view count and review status pill.
Owners get a private view scoped to their own listing where they can see exactly which fixes the team is working on. Visitors get a public feedback wall where they can flag a broken listing without filing a ticket. Nothing about WP Business Directory changes underneath, the listing record stays the source of truth, and the review loop now lives where the team and the visitors already work each day.
Questions
Common questions about SleekView Feedback for WP Business Directory
No. SleekView reads the existing business_directory_listing post type and the standard taxonomy and meta keys WP Business Directory already writes. The only write is the upvote increment, which lands on a meta key you choose so it sits next to the rest of the listing data.
 Yes. The Upvote button supports guest votes with a per-IP and per-session lock to keep counts honest. If you would rather restrict votes to logged-in users or to specific roles like Subscriber or Listing Owner, you can flip that in the view settings without touching code.
 You map a bd_review_status meta key when you build the view. SleekView shows a colored pill for each value, and any listing without a status simply renders without a pill rather than blocking the card from showing. Moderators can update the status by editing the listing or via a custom admin column.
 Yes. SleekView reads whichever listings are published, regardless of which paid plan they sit on. Plan-level distinctions appear on the card via a status pill if you map plan to the review_status meta, otherwise the board treats every published listing as equal.
 Yes. Every saved view has its own role and capability scope, so you can publish a public visitor feedback wall on the directory hub and a separate Moderator Triage queue that only Editors and Admins can see. Both views share the same listing data underneath the surface.
 When the underlying listing post is deleted, SleekView removes the card on the next refresh. If the post is trashed rather than fully deleted, the card disappears from the public view but the upvote meta is preserved on the trashed post in case you restore it later.
 Yes. Every SleekView is available as a shortcode and a Gutenberg block, so you can drop a Top viewed view onto the directory hub, embed a Needs review view on an internal moderator wiki, or stitch several views into a single dashboard with separate columns side by side.
 SleekView paginates and sorts at the database level rather than loading every listing into memory, so a directory with several thousand active listings still renders the top of the feedback board in well under a second on a normal shared host. Aggregation queries hit indexed columns.
 Pricing
More than 1000+
happy customers
Explore our flexible licensing options tailored to your needs. Upgrade your license anytime to access more features, or opt for a lifetime license for ongoing value, including lifetime updates and lifetime support. Our hassle-free upgrade process ensures that our platform can grow with you, starting from whichever plan you choose.
Lifetime ♾️
Most popular
EUR
once
- Unlimited websites
- Lifetime updates
- Lifetime support
...or get the Bundle Deal
and save €250 🎁
The Bundle (unlimited sites)
Pay once, own it forever
Elevate your WordPress site with our exclusive plugin bundle that includes all of our premium plugins in one package. Enjoy lifetime updates and lifetime support. Save significantly compared to buying plugins individually.
What’s included
-
SleekAI
-
SleekByte
-
SleekMotion
-
SleekPixel
-
SleekRank
-
SleekView
€749
Continue to checkout